Ebook Professional C# (Programmer to Programmer) /by Simon Robinson (Author), Christian Nagel (Author), Karli Watson (Author), Jay Glynn (Author), Morgan Skinner (Author), Bill Evjen (Author)
Description Ebook Professional C# is designed to work with .NET to provide a new framework for programming on the Windows platform. This comprehensive reference prepares you to program in C#, while at the same time providing the necessary background in how the .NET architecture works. In this all-new third edition, you’ll be introduced to the fundamentals of C# and find updated coverage of application deployment and globalization. You’ll gain a working knowledge of the language and be able to apply it in the .NET environment, build Windows forms, access databases with ADO.NET, write components for ASP.NET, take advantage of .NET support for working with COM and COM+, and much more. Professional C#, 3rd Edition, is the complete C# resource for developers, packed with code and examples that have been updated for the latest release — the .NET Framework 1.1 and Visual Studio .NET 2003. What does this book cover?
Here is just a few of the things you'll discover in this Ebook Professional C#:
* How to program in the object-oriented C# language * Methods for manipulating XML using C# * Integration with COM, COM+, and Active Directory * How to write Windows applications and Windows services * Distributed applications with .NET Remoting * An understanding of .NET Assemblies * How to generate graphics with C# * Ways to control .NET security, and much more
Who is this Ebook Professional C# for? This book is for experienced developers who are already familiar with C++, Visual Basic, or J++. No prior knowledge of C# is required.
